## Summary

The Scottish Canals, located at Canal House, 1 Applecross Street, Glasgow, UK, is currently conducting a public procurement tender titled "Scottish Canals - Electrification of the Falkirk Wheel Class A Trip Boats." This project aims to convert the two Falkirk Wheel trip boats, "Antonine" and "Archimedes," to electric power, thereby reducing onboard noise and promoting sustainability. The open procurement method allows businesses to participate, with a tender period ending on 15 November 2019. The total contract value is £150,000, focusing on works within the public services industry.

## Notice

The aim is to convert the two Falkirk Wheel trip boats - the "Antonine" and "Archimedes" - to electric power to reduce noise on board, promote sustainability and sustainable design through engineering and reduce running costs on fuel and maintenance.
